DRYDOCK CRADLE SYSTEM FOR 45m DUBOIS / VITTERS “LADY B”

A modular haulout / drydock system for “Lady B” in conjuction with MCM Newport and Robert Silman Associates.  The cradle tiers are sized per ISO standards for intermodal transport containers, thus can be easily shipped worldwide.  Upper splashes nest within tower framework during transport.  FEA used to optimize geometry and structural member specifications to withstand static and wind loading.

MAST STEP REFIT FOR 24m “ZANABE”

“ZANABE” a modern wooden yacht, was noticed to be deforming below her mast due to insufficient structure.  RMD was contracted to perform the following scope;

-Assess strength of existing inadequate structure per sailing loads ( mast compression )
-Design new mast step to fit within yacht geometry without any destruction of existing framework.  A mock-up was built in plywood to prove out the geometry.
-Engineer mast step in stainless steel, utilizing FEA to optimize plate thickness
-Oversee step construction and installation
